What Engineering Support Looks Like From Concept to Calculations

typically begin with understanding the site and the deck’s intended use, including dimensions, height, structural system preference, and exposure to moisture. Engineers gather key constraints such as ledger attachment type, lateral stability needs, and how the deck interfaces with the existing structure. From there, the design process can include load assumptions, member sizing, and connection detailing that accounts for local conditions and construction realities. This is also the stage where clients learn what information is required to avoid assumptions that could compromise structural performance.

Structural calculations often cover joists, beams, posts, footings, and the ledger connection, along with the spacing and load capacity that make the deck usable and safe. Connection design matters because many deck failures occur at the hardware level, where corrosion, uplift, and inadequate hold-down strength can become critical. A well-run engineering workflow produces clear details that builders can follow, including fastening schedules and acceptable installation approaches. When the process is thorough, it becomes easier to coordinate framing, decking boards, railing posts, and stair components without surprises.

Permit-Ready Documentation and Builder-Friendly Deliverables

Brand discovery also happens when clients compare how firms present documentation. Permit offices and reviewers want legible drawings and calculations that demonstrate compliance, while builders want details that translate directly into field installation. Strong documentation usually includes stamped structural drawings where required, calculation summaries, and a consistent set of notes that explain assumptions and design intent. This helps streamline review cycles and keeps stakeholders aligned on what must be built and how it must be built.

Beyond the paperwork, practical deliverables can reduce coordination issues across trades. Engineering packages can clarify requirements for footing depth and size, post bases, ledger anchorage, and bracing strategies for stability. They can also address guardrail and stair loading considerations so the deck’s safety systems do not depend on guesswork. When builders receive a complete engineering set, they are more likely to build to plan, which improves overall durability and lowers the chance of inspection corrections.
